Base … WebThe employee’s total pay due, including the overtime premium, for the workweek can be calculated as follows: $1,200 / 40 hours = $30 regular rate of pay $30 x 1.5 = $45 overtime premium rate of pay $45 x 2 overtime hours = $90 overtime premium pay $1,200 + $90 = $1,290 total pay due

Under the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A), nonexempt employees are entitled to 1.5 times their regular wages for each hour worked over 40 in a workweek. Nonexempt employees are workers who make … See more There is no federal rule that requires employers to give employees paid or unpaid time off on holidays (e.g., Christmas, Thanksgiving, etc.).
